Melissa Hancock interviews Peter Dunkley, founder of Depo Consulting - a company that helps you weave your brand and your business into virtual worlds, social media and beyond.
With businesses increasingly relying on being able to function through Web 2.0 channels, Depo is playing a unique role in helping companies make the new Internet work for them.
